浏览器查看javadoc文件技巧

Javadoc文件本质是HTML网页文档,只需使用任意网页浏览器(如Chrome、Firefox、Edge)打开其根目录下的index.html文件即可查看完整的API文档。

什么是Javadoc文件?
Javadoc是由Java官方工具生成的HTML格式技术文档,包含类、方法、参数等说明(扩展名通常为.html)。它不是独立可执行文件,而是用于阅读的网页集合,需通过特定方式打开。

浏览器查看javadoc文件技巧


✅ 一、标准打开方式(推荐)

方法1:用网页浏览器直接打开

适用场景:查看本地生成的Javadoc或下载的离线文档
步骤

  1. 找到Javadoc根目录(通常包含 index.html 文件)
  2. 右键单击 index.html → 选择浏览器(Chrome/Firefox/Edge等)
  3. 通过左侧导航栏搜索类/方法(如 String

⚠️ 注意:若页面显示乱码,请检查浏览器编码是否为 UTF-8(右键→编码→Unicode)。


方法2:在IDE中集成查看(开发者首选)

工具支持:IntelliJ IDEA / Eclipse
操作流程

  1. IntelliJ:光标定位到代码中的类/方法名 → 按 Ctrl+Q (Windows) 或 Cmd+J (Mac)
  2. Eclipse:悬停鼠标于代码元素上 → 自动弹出文档框
  3. 关联源码
    • 项目右键 → PropertiesJava Build Path → 附加Javadoc路径

💡 优势:实时查看API说明,无需切换窗口。

浏览器查看javadoc文件技巧


⚙️ 二、其他场景解决方案

场景1:在线查看官方Javadoc

  • 访问Oracle官网:
    Java SE Documentation (替换版本号如17)
  • 或搜索引擎直接查询:"java [类名] javadoc"(如 "java ArrayList javadoc"

场景2:命令行查看(高级用户)

# 定位到包含.class文件的目录
javadoc -d [输出目录] [Java源文件].java  # 生成文档
firefox [输出目录]/index.html         # 用浏览器打开

❌ 常见误区澄清

  1. Javadoc ≠ .jar/.class文件
    错误尝试:用Java虚拟机(java -jar)或反编译工具打开 → 导致报错
    ✅ 正解:始终通过浏览器/IDE访问

  2. 文件关联错误
    .html被误关联为文本编辑器:

    右键文件 → 打开方式 → 选择浏览器 → 勾选”始终使用此应用”


🔐 安全提示

  • 仅从官方渠道(Oracle、可信开源项目)获取Javadoc
  • 警惕第三方文档携带恶意脚本(浏览器打开时注意安全警告)

💎 最佳实践建议

  1. 开发者:在IDE中集成在线文档(路径:https://docs.oracle.com/javase/8/docs/api/
  2. 学习者:书签保存 Java 17 API文档
  3. 离线需求:下载对应JDK版本的docs.zip(位于JDK安装目录)

通过上述方法,您可高效查阅Javadoc中的技术细节,如遇问题,建议检查:

浏览器查看javadoc文件技巧

  • 文件路径是否含中文/特殊字符
  • 浏览器是否禁用JavaScript(Javadoc需JS支持)

引用说明
本文方法依据Oracle官方文档Javadoc Tool Guide及主流IDE操作规范,适用于JDK 8~17版本,技术要点经Java Community Process (JCP)标准验证。

原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/47177.html

(0)
酷盾叔的头像酷盾叔
上一篇 2025年7月6日 00:43
下一篇 2025年7月6日 00:49

相关推荐

  • Java如何将集合转换为数组

    Java中将集合转换为数组可通过toArray()方法实现,无参方法返回Object[]数组,带参方法可指定数组类型(如list.toArray(new String[0])),推荐使用带参方式确保类型安全。

    2025年6月1日
    300
  • javaweb图片播放怎么做

    JavaWeb中实现图片播放,通常需要结合前端和后端技术,以下是一个简单的实现步骤:,1. 准备图片资源:将图片存放在Web应用的资源目录下,如WebContent/images。,2. 创建HTML页面:使用`标签引用图片,设置src属性为图片的相对路径。,3. 使用JavaScript控制轮播:通过JavaScript实现图片的自动切换或手动切换逻辑,可以使用setInterval`函数控制切换速度。,4. 后端处理(可选):如果需要动态获取图片,可以编写Servlet或控制器来处理图片请求,并返回图片数据。,5. 样式设计:使用CSS美化轮播图的样式和动画效果,确保兼容不同设备。,通过以上步骤,可以实现一个简单的JavaWeb图片播放

    2025年7月12日
    000
  • 如何将Java程序打包成EXE软件

    将Java程序编译为字节码文件,使用jar命令打包成可执行JAR包(需指定主类),或借助jlink/jpackage工具生成包含JRE的独立安装包,实现跨平台分发。

    2025年6月29日
    100
  • Java如何返回XML文件?

    在Java中返回XML文件通常通过设置HTTP响应内容类型为”application/xml”,并使用输出流写入XML数据,例如在Servlet中:,“java,response.setContentType(“application/xml”);,PrintWriter out = response.getWriter();,out.print(“Example”);,“,或使用JAXB等库将对象序列化为XML输出。

    2025年7月5日
    000
  • Java变量如何定义?

    在Java中定义变量需指定数据类型和变量名,可选赋初始值,基本语法为:数据类型 变量名 [= 初始值]; int age = 25; 变量名须符合标识符规则,且不能重复声明。

    2025年6月9日
    200

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

400-880-8834

在线咨询: QQ交谈

邮件:HI@E.KD.CN